About the Opportunity
We are currently seeking several Service Repair Technicians to work in our Repair Centre in Dandenong South.

The Service Repair Technician is to effectively diagnose, and repair returned product in accordance with the company manufacturers warranty and ACCC regulations to support best in class customer experience.


If you have a technical/mechanical aptitude and mindset and enjoy repairing electronic or mechanical products this is your opportunity to become a trained service technician working with market leading brands

Key objectives for this role

  • Dismantling and reassembling product to make a diagnosis
  • Delivering quality repairs within a timely manner
  • Continuously improving the warranty and service processes looking for ways to streamline where possible
  • Monitor repair trends and identify stock and spare parts requirements
  • Ensure compliance with all TTI WHS and company procedures
  • Ensure your activities comply with relevant acts, legal demands and ethical standards.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form breakdown repairs and preventative maintenance
  • Diagnose and troubleshooting faults in power tool products and equipment
  • Provide customer with quotes for repair
  • Review assembly requirement documentation
  • Ensure product is working according to specifications outlined by the manufacturer
  • Provide support and feedback to service operations, compliance and quality departments
  • Assist logistics team with spare parts management and stock count activities, as required
  • Attend and contribute to all service department team meetings
  • Work as a harmonious team member focusing on ensuring that overall organizational objectives are achieved
  • Performing Adhoc duties as requested by management
  • Assist in planning and execution of minor work projects as required

Skills and experience required:


  • A strong technical/mechanical aptitude and keen interest in repairing electrical products.
  • Restricted electrical license or appliance electrical testing licence an advantage, but not essential
  • A strong technical aptitude with problem solving skills
  • Ability to work to set KPI's and selfmanage time
  • Excellent personal presentation and time management skills
  • Strong interpersonal skills and computer skills
